Roman, Imperial Period, ca. 1st to 3rd century CE. Finely cast via the lost wax (cire perdue) process, a lovely amulet in the form of Venus, the goddess of love and beauty, dressed in a flowing garment with drapery folds cascading below her hips and hugging her shoulders, her chest nude - standing atop a pedestal,with an integral loop above her head for suspension.
